{{Infobox organization | name = Readium Foundation | formation = {{start date and age|2018}} | full_name = | logo = | logo_caption = | abbreviation = | founders = | board_of_directors = {{Unbulleted list | Laurent Le Meur | Risa Wolf | Brian O’Leary | Hadrien Gardeur | Robert Cartolano }} | type = | purpose = [[Digital rights management]] | website = {{URL|https://readium.org/}} }} {{Infobox file format | name = Readium LCP | icon = | iconcaption = | icon_size = | screenshot = | screenshot_size = | caption = |_noextcode = | extension = .lcpl |_nomimecode = | mime = | type_code = | uniform_type = | conforms_to = | magic = | max_size = | developer = Readium Foundation | released = <!-- {{start date and age|YYYY|mm|dd|df=yes/no}} --> | latest_release_version = | latest_release_date = <!-- {{start date and age|YYYY|mm|dd|df=yes/no}} --> | type = [[Ebook]] | container_for = | contained_by = [[EPUB]] | extended_from = [[JSON]], [[XML]]<ref>{{cite web |title=Readium Licensed Content Protection 1.0 |url=https://readium.org/lcp-specs/releases/lcp/latest.html |website=Readium LCP - ebook DRM |access-date=18 September 2024}}</ref> | extended_to = | standard = ISO/IEC 23078-2:2024 | free = Yes | open = Yes | url = {{URL|https://readium.org/lcp-specs/}} }} '''Readium LCP''' is an [[open standard]]<ref>{{cite web|title=Readium.org – Contributing|url=https://readium.org/development/contributing/|access-date=12 March 2025}}</ref> for a [[digital rights management]] (DRM) system for [[ebook]]s by Readium Foundation. It supports the [[EPUB]] publication format. It uses [[Advanced Encryption Standard|AES-256]] encryption with [[SHA-2]] hashing. It uses [[X.509]] digital certificates. It has SDK for [[Swift (programming language)|Swift]] and [[Kotlin (programming language)|Kotlin]].

The project got financial help from [[Korea Copyright Commission]] (KCC).<ref>{{Cite web |title=Readium LCP - EDRLab |url=https://www.edrlab.org/projects/readium-lcp/ |url-status=live |arch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20260105200515/http://www.edrlab.org/projects/readium-lcp/ |archive-date=2026-01-05 |access-date=2026-01-25 |website=EDRLab}}</ref>

[[Internet Archive]] is lending LCP-protected ebooks.<ref>{{cite web |title=LCP adopters – EDRLab |url=https://www.edrlab.org/readium-lcp/certified-apps-servers/ |access-date=18 September 2024}}</ref> [[Instituto Cervantes]] has Spanish courses.
